Abstract

This study aims to determine the effectiveness of using the Phet Simulation application based on ST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ics) – PBL (Problem Based Learning) for mastering the basic concepts of science, especially the subject of Dynamic Electricity. This research was conducted on 1st Semester students from one of the PTKIS in Lamongan who taught the basic science concepts course for the 2022/2023 academic year, namely 35 people. The type of research used is quasi-experimental with a One Group Pretest-Posttest research design. The data collection techniques as the main data are pretest and posttest to find out the increase in mastery of the concept. The hypothesis testing in this study used the Paired Sample t Test using the SPSS 25 application. Based on the data obtained sig.2tailed 0.000 <0.05, it can be concluded that the use of the STEM-PBL-based phet simulation application is effective in increasing students' understanding of concepts

Abstract

This study aims to assess how well the Student Facilitator and Explaining (SFE) learning model, in conjunction with the ular tangga panah media, can enhance the learning outcomes of third-grade students in the Akidah Akhlak course. A quasi-experimental nonequivalent pretest-posttest control group design was employed, involving an experimental group (SFE learning model) and a control group (Numbered Heads Together/NHT), with 52 students participating. Pretests and posttests were used as data collection methods for both groups, and the data were analyzed using an independent sample t-test. The results showed a significant difference in the average posttest scores between the experimental group (M=82.47) and the control group (M=76.36), with a significance value of 0.021, indicating that the SFE learning model was more effective in improving Akidah Akhlak learning outcomes. The novelty of this research lies in implementing an interactive and engaging learning paradigm enhanced with competitive and game-like features. This study presents an alternative learning strategy that improves student learning outcomes in the context of Akidah Akhlak subjects while also fostering interest and collaboration skills.
